The global Freezer Paper Market was valued at USD 1.5 Billion in 2022 and is projected to reach USD 2.2 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 5.0% from 2024 to 2030. The market growth is driven by the increasing demand for food preservation solutions, particularly in the retail and foodservice sectors, where freezer paper is widely used for packaging and storing frozen products. The growing preference for convenient, high-quality food storage options, coupled with rising awareness about food safety, is expected to contribute to the overall growth of the freezer paper market.
As the food industry expands, the demand for reliable packaging materials to extend shelf life and prevent freezer burn continues to rise. In particular, the meat and poultry industries are expected to remain significant contributors to market growth. Additionally, with increasing consumer interest in sustainable packaging, the market is likely to witness further opportunities in the coming years. Rising urbanization, coupled with the increasing trend of online grocery shopping, is also anticipated to support the market's growth trajectory during the forecast period from 2024 to 2030.

The meat segment represents a significant portion of the freezer paper market, as freezer paper is a preferred choice for packaging meats due to its ability to prevent freezer burn, preserve flavor, and maintain texture. When applied to meat products, freezer paper acts as a barrier to moisture and air, thus preventing degradation and ensuring that meats retain their freshness during long periods of freezing. The meat packaging industry relies heavily on freezer paper to ensure that high-quality products, such as beef, poultry, and pork, maintain their integrity throughout the supply chain. Additionally, the meat industry’s growing focus on sustainability and eco-friendly packaging materials has driven demand for more biodegradable and recyclable options, fueling innovation in the freezer paper market.
As the global meat market continues to expand, especially in regions like North America and Asia-Pacific, the demand for effective packaging solutions such as freezer paper is expected to increase. The rise in meat consumption, coupled with advancements in freezing technology and packaging solutions, has led to a growing need for freezer paper that offers superior protection. Manufacturers are focusing on producing freezer paper with enhanced barrier properties, which can better preserve the texture, flavor, and nutritional value of meat products. The increasing awareness regarding the importance of packaging for food safety and quality assurance is further boosting the demand for high-quality freezer paper in the meat industry.
The seafood subsegment of the freezer paper market is particularly important due to the perishable nature of seafood products and the need for efficient preservation. Freezer paper used for seafood packaging is designed to maintain the delicate texture and freshness of products like fish, shellfish, and other marine food items. Freezer paper protects these products from moisture and air, preventing freezer burn and spoilage during freezing and storage. Additionally, seafood often requires specialized packaging materials that can handle the unique demands of moisture retention while providing adequate ventilation. This has led to the development of freezer paper with customized coatings that cater to the specific requirements of seafood products, offering enhanced protection and better shelf life.
As consumer demand for seafood grows globally, particularly in Asia-Pacific and Europe, the need for quality packaging solutions like freezer paper has also surged. The seafood market faces unique challenges in terms of maintaining freshness during transportation and storage, especially in distant markets. As a result, freezer paper has become an indispensable tool in ensuring seafood products reach consumers in optimal condition. Moreover, the rising trend of sustainable and environmentally friendly packaging materials has prompted significant research and development in the freezer paper sector, driving innovation in packaging designs that are both effective and eco-conscious for the seafood industry.

What is freezer paper used for?
Freezer paper is primarily used for packaging meat, seafood, and other perishable items to preserve freshness and prevent freezer burn.
How does freezer paper help preserve food?
Freezer paper provides an airtight seal that prevents moisture and air from affecting the food, thus preserving its texture, flavor, and shelf life.
Is freezer paper eco-friendly?
Yes, many freezer paper manufacturers are now producing biodegradable and recyclable options to meet growing environmental concerns.
Can freezer paper be used for vegetables?
Yes, freezer paper is commonly used for packaging vegetables to maintain freshness and prevent freezer burn during storage.
What is the difference between freezer paper and wax paper?
Freezer paper has a plastic coating on one side, making it more effective for freezing food, while wax paper is non-coated and better for non-freezing applications.
Does freezer paper prevent freezer burn?
Yes, freezer paper creates a barrier that helps prevent freezer burn by keeping moisture and air away from the food.
Is freezer paper safe for food storage?
Yes, freezer paper is specifically designed for food storage and is safe for wrapping and freezing meat, seafood, and other perishables.
How long can I store food in freezer paper?
Food stored in freezer paper can last for several months, depending on the type of food and storage conditions.
Can I reuse freezer paper?
While it’s not recommended to reuse freezer paper for long-term storage, it can be used multiple times in some cases if properly cleaned.
Is freezer paper better than plastic wrap for freezing?
Yes, freezer paper is often better than plastic wrap because it provides a stronger barrier against air and moisture, which helps preserve food quality during freezing.
